        public BeamStarRenderer(ITagContainer diContainer, DeviceBufferRange locationRange, BeamStar data)
        {
            this.data = data;
            var textureLoader = diContainer.GetTag <IAssetLoader <Texture> >();
            var camera        = diContainer.GetTag <Camera>();

            quadMeshBuffer = diContainer.GetTag <IQuadMeshBuffer <EffectVertex> >();
            material       = EffectMaterial.CreateFor(data.renderMode, diContainer);
            material.LinkTransformsTo(camera);
            material.World.BufferRange        = locationRange;
            material.Uniforms.Value           = EffectMaterialUniforms.Default;
            material.Uniforms.Ref.isBillboard = false;
            material.MainTexture.Texture      = textureLoader.LoadTexture(
                IEffectPartRenderer.TexturePath, data.texName);
            material.Sampler.Value = IEffectPartRenderer.SamplerDescription;
            AddDisposable(material);

            quadRange = quadMeshBuffer.Reserve(data.complexity.GetPlaneCount() * 2);

            Reset();
        }

        private void HandlePart(BeamStar data, BeamStarRenderer ren)
        {
            InputText("Name", ref data.name, 128);
            NewLine();

            Text("Timing:");
            InputInt("Phase 1", ref data.phase1);
            InputInt("Phase 2", ref data.phase2);

            Text("Shape/Movement:");
            EnumCombo("Complexity", ref data.complexity);
            EnumCombo("Mode", ref data.mode);
            InputFloat("Width", ref data.width);
            InputFloat("Scale Speed", ref data.scaleSpeedXY);
            InputFloat("Rotation Speed", ref data.rotationSpeed);

            Text("Material:");
            EnumCombo("Render Mode", ref data.renderMode);
            LabelText("Texture", data.texName);
            ColorEdit4("Color", ref data.color);
            InputFloat("V-Coord Shift", ref data.texShiftVStart);
            DragFloatRange2("End V-Coord", ref data.startTexVEnd, ref data.endTexVEnd);
        }
